Output 63ab09aa2981282896ada36fc034032455c5a67f64486da5c23ec2dce9acbf24:1

value
1328667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 395d7b38ce31dd3f89971263f633826a6ce448e5 OP_EQUAL
address
36vLRg7TKiJswUx1sVAXdyfK7hiQmjFvYJ
transaction
63ab09aa2981282896ada36fc034032455c5a67f64486da5c23ec2dce9acbf24
spent
true